​ “Audrey!”Felicia called out. The nurse rushed over to her, lifting Audrey’s head off the floor. Moments later,her eyes fluttered open. “Let me call a doctor for you.”

​ “No, no, I’m fine. It’s fine.” Audrey struggled to get up, but felt weak. “I’m just tired.”

​ “Ma’am…”

​ “Can you start the discharge process for my father? I’d like to take him home today.”

Felicia smiled.

​ “He has been doing well. I think it’ll do both of you a world of good to get out of here. That poor man has been in a hospital for months. Are you sure you’re okay?” she asked, helping Audrey up.

​ “Absolutely. I’m fine,” she repeated.

Felicia dashed out of the room, and Audrey called to reserve a cab. She was thankful for the bonus Damian had given her. It was more than enough to secure the apartment and furnish it.He even helped her get a hospital bed for her father’s room. Everything was working out.

​ “This is for the best,” she said, trying to convince herself. “This is what we need.”
